Deck Belt Installation
NOTE: For ease in installing the deck belt, refer to
the routing decal on the top of the deck.
1. Wind the deck belt around the electric clutch
pulley located on the engine shaft.
2. Route the belt forward and up onto the deck.
3. Position the belt around spring loaded idler
pulley.
4. Wind the belt around the stationary idler pulley
and the mandrel housings.
5. Push inward on the idler arm and carefully put
the belt over the stationary idler pulley. When
the belt is correctly routed, slowly release the
idler arm to tension the belt.
6. Check the belt routing to make sure it
matches the routing decal, and the belt does
not have twists.
7. Set the loosened belt guide into the idler arm
hole and tighten the pulley bolt.
8. Replace belt shields on both mandrel
housings and secure with fasteners.

Cutting Blades

For the best mowing results, it is important that
blades are correctly sharpened and not damaged.
Replace blades that have been bent or cracked
when hitting obstacles.
Let the service workshop decide if a blade with
large nicks can be repaired/ground or must be
replaced. Balance the blades after sharpening.
Check the blade mounts.
Blade replacement
1. Remove blade bolt by turning counter
clockwise.
2. Install new or resharpened blade with
stamped GRASS SIDE facing towards
ground/grass (down) or THIS SIDE UP facing
deck and cutter housing.
3. Seat the blade's opening firmly onto the cutter
housing.
4. Tighten blade bolt securely.
5. Torque blade bolt to 45-60 ft/lbs (60-81 Nm).
CAUTION! Blades are sharp. Protect
your hands with gloves and/or wind heavy cloth
around the blades before handling.
The sharpening of blades must be
carried out by an authorized service
workshop.
IMPORTANT INFORMATION Special blade
bolt is heat treated. Replace with a Husqvarna
bolt if required. Do not use lower grade
hardware than specified.

Adjusting the Mower Deck

Leveling deck
Adjust the deck while the mower is on a level
surface. Make sure the tires are inflated to
the correct pressure. See Technical Data /
Transmission. If tires are under or over inflated,
the deck cannot be correctly adjusted. Raise the
deck to the highest (transport) position.
The deck must be adjusted slightly higher in the
rear.
NOTE: To insure the precision of the leveling
procedure, the mower deck drive belt must be
installed before leveling the deck.
